I have lived in Gaffney my whole life. Let me answer your questions. Unless you live in the college area you have to drive EVERYWHERE! And even in the college area the only things within walking distance are the college, 2 parks, 2 tennis courts, the library and a couple of churches. There is a church on basically every street and there is a total of about 5 grocery stores including walmart. I dont know where they got that the schools are below average, the highschool got palmettos finest a couple years ago and even though I now live in the even smaller town of Blacksburg next to Gaffney( No Walmart!!!) I plan on having my children attend the Gaffney schools. Not much to do in town outside of football season (Go Indians! Beat Burns!) but you can always commute to larger cities around Gaffney. The cost of living is next to nothing, I'm sure much less than what ou're used to. Hope this helps you a little.
